Narrative:
A77-134 (ex-RAF Meteor F.8 WE898) Delivered to RAF 19/08/51. Redelivered to RAAF 17/12/51. Served in Korea with 77 Squadron, RAAF.

Broke up on training flight near Kimpo 11/06/53. Crew; Sgt Desmond Thomas Nolan A37583 killed. Struck off 25/06/53.
